The best part of the hotel is the staff—warm, friendly, wonderful and willing to go ABOVE AND BEYOND to make our stay wonderful. The location is far away from hustle and bustle of beaches like Nungwi. No one is trying to sell you anything here. The view from the pools is lovely and the dramatic rise and fall of the tide made for fun little adventures. The dive shop was handy and lovely. The snorkeling and diving at Mnemba were just 20 minute away and great. To note: there isn’t a swimmable beach in front of the hotel. For this, you wait until low tide and walk north to Muyuni or bike there…well worth it for the sandbar, starfish, and swimming. We are so thankful to Sunshine Marine Lodge team for sharing their beautiful space and smiles with us!

My wife and I chose to stay here because of the on-site Scuba Diving shop (Dive Point Zanzibar), and really enjoyed our 5-night stay. The property is located about 90 minutes from the airport, and a one-way private transfer/taxi arranged through the hotel costs $60 USD. We opted for the "half board" option which includes breakfast and dinner each day. Breakfast includes a continental style breakfast, but you can also have eggs/omelettes cooked-to-order, along with African pancakes (like a thick crepe). For dinner you can choose from the "Catch of the Day", or from a limited 4-course menu that changes daily. All in all, we were very happy with the quality, and quantity of the meals. The rooms were spacious and comfortable (we opted for the seaside bungalow, and had a beautiful/close view right from our room and porch - well worth the extra $. The property grounds are nice, quiet, there are three separate pools on-site, and a nice bar and restaurant. They also offer free yoga classes on Monday, Wednesdays, & Fridays, and you can snorkel right in front of the property during high tide (there are big tide swings here, so at low tide, there is not enough water to snorkel). We were very pleased with the overall service at the resort, however the restaurant staff/waiters do not seem to be very motivated, or have not been trained well on how to provide excellent service. DivePoint (scuba shop) is excellent, really nice to have on-site, and we loved our 7 dives with them!!!
